locking/refcounts: Implement refcount_dec_and_lock_irqsave()
There are in-tree users of refcount_dec_and_lock() which must acquire the spin lock with interrupts disabled. To workaround the lack of an irqsave variant of refcount_dec_and_lock() they use local_irq_save() at the call site. This causes extra code and creates in some places unneeded long interrupt disabled times. These places need also extra treatment for PREEMPT_RT due to the disconnect of the irq disabling and the lock function. Implement the missing irqsave variant of the function.
